Marketing Your Landscaping Business: 10 Strategies To Boost Your Success

1. Stand Out from the Competition with Unique Branding

In a crowded market, it’s essential to differentiate your landscaping business from the rest. Create a memorable brand that reflects your company’s values and personality. Use a catchy logo, vibrant colors, and consistent messaging across all your marketing channels to leave a lasting impression on potential customers.

2. Showcase Your Expertise with Engaging Content

Position yourself as a thought leader in the landscaping industry by producing valuable content. Write informative blog posts, create engaging videos, and share stunning before and after pictures of your projects on social media. By providing helpful tips and insights, you’ll build trust with your audience and establish your business as the go-to authority in landscaping.

3. Utilize Local SEO to Attract Nearby Customers

Optimize your website for local search by including location-specific keywords in your content and meta tags. Register your business on Google My Business, Bing Places for Business, and other online directories. Encourage satisfied customers to leave positive reviews, as these play a crucial role in improving your local search visibility.

4. Harness the Power of Social Media

Social media plat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n provide an excellent opportunity to showcase your landscaping projects, engage with potential customers, and build a loyal following. Share visually appealing content, run targeted ads, and leverage user-generated content to amplify your brand’s reach and generate leads.

5. Build Partnerships with Related Businesses

Collaborate with complementary businesses such as nurseries, garden centers, and outdoor furniture stores to cross-promote each other’s services. Offer exclusive discounts or package deals to customers who engage with both businesses. These partnerships can expand your reach and attract new clients who may not have been aware of your services.

6. Invest in Eye-Catching Yard Signs

Yard signs are an effective offline marketing tool that can help you generate leads in your local community. Design attractive signs with clear contact information and place them strategically in your completed projects. This way, neighbors and passersby can easily get in touch with you when they need landscaping services.

7. Offer Referral Incentives

Word-of-mouth recommendations are invaluable for any business, including landscaping. Encourage your satisfied customers to refer their friends, family, and colleagues to your services by offering incentives such as discounts or freebies. This not only helps you acquire new clients but also strengthens your relationships with existing customers.

8. Participate in Local Events and Sponsorships

Get involved in community events, such as neighborhood fairs or charity fundraisers, to increase your visibility and build a positive brand image. Consider sponsoring local sports teams or schools to demonstrate your commitment to the community. These initiatives not only boost your reputation but also allow you to connect with potential customers on a personal level.

9. Develop a Professional Website that Converts

Your website serves as a virtual storefront, so make sure it reflects the quality of your landscaping services. Create an appealing and user-friendly design, with clear calls to action that prompt visitors to contact you or request a quote. Ensure that your website is optimized for mobile devices, as an increasing number of people search for services on their smartphones.

10. Nurture Customer Relationships with Email Marketing

Stay in touch with your customers and prospects by implementing an email marketing strategy. Send regular newsletters with seasonal landscaping tips, exclusive offers, and updates on your latest projects. Personalize your emails to make your customers feel valued and appreciated, which will increase their loyalty and likelihood of referring your services.
